Output 2cfa07b98db338a670f61d13e4ab286c4250251ef1d67e91faff8132d3882c64:0

value
3067183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50984c353a96839698ea1524501a957da567f1ac OP_EQUAL
address
393ARiezTNKmEkKPh1mKwRV5SBXECEHTa1
transaction
2cfa07b98db338a670f61d13e4ab286c4250251ef1d67e91faff8132d3882c64
confirmations
506286
spent
true